Output e7d6b8f83ae8db2f154f3555806d615e85f63fa2dcd82502e499486044eb133a:2

value
23809931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e268406d07dc83cfae60bacaf9a1eb0da22f28b8 OP_EQUAL
address
MUYHqKJmSGvvKScsLFzMZhZ6ph4wm9pSwr
transaction
e7d6b8f83ae8db2f154f3555806d615e85f63fa2dcd82502e499486044eb133a
spent
true